London

London is the shopping capital of the UK, with a vast array of stores to choose from. Oxford Street is one of the most famous shopping streets in the world, and is home to a huge range of department stores, flagship stores, and independent boutiques. Regent Street is another popular shopping destination, with a focus on luxury brands. Covent Garden is a charming area with a mix of shops, restaurants, and theaters. For a more unique shopping experience, head to Camden Market, which is full of quirky stalls and independent traders.

Manchester

Manchester is the second largest city in the UK, and is a major shopping destination in its own right. The Trafford Centre is one of the largest shopping malls in Europe, and is home to over 200 stores. The Arndale Centre is another popular shopping destination, with a mix of high street brands and independent stores. The Northern Quarter is a trendy area with a mix of shops, bars, and restaurants.

Birmingham

Birmingham is the third largest city in the UK, and is a major shopping destination in the Midlands. The Bullring is a large shopping mall in the city center, and is home to a wide range of stores. The Mailbox is another popular shopping destination, with a focus on luxury brands. The Jewellery Quarter is a historic area with a variety of independent jewelry stores.

Glasgow

Glasgow is the largest city in Scotland, and is a major shopping destination in the north of the UK. Buchanan Street is the main shopping street in the city center, and is home to a wide range of stores. The Princes Square shopping center is another popular destination, with a mix of high street brands and independent stores. The Merchant City is a historic area with a mix of shops, bars, and restaurants.

Edinburgh

Edinburgh is the capital of Scotland, and is a beautiful city with a rich history. The Royal Mile is the main shopping street in the city center, and is lined with a variety of shops, restaurants, and pubs. Princes Street is another popular shopping destination, with a focus on high street brands. The Grassmarket is a historic area with a mix of shops, bars, and restaurants.
